We all go through seasons when life feels like itās spinning out of control ā unexpected loss, overwhelming responsibilities, broken relationships, or uncertain futures. Storms can come suddenly, leaving us confused and afraid. Itās easy to feel like peace is impossible when everything around us is crashing down.
But hereās the truth: peace doesnāt mean the storm stops ā it means youāve found stillness within it.
In a hurricane, the eye is the calmest part. While fierce winds rage all around, the center remains quiet and still. Spiritually, the same is true for us. God provides that calm center ā His peace that āsurpasses all understandingā (Philippians 4:7).
When we pause, breathe, and turn our focus toward Him, we begin to find that eye ā the place of divine peace and beauty that exists even in the middle of pain. Itās there we feel His presence the most.
Peace doesnāt just happen; itās something we seek. Each day, we can choose to look for Godās hand even when life feels uncertain.
